Who were the Zealots?

a. People who wanted to expel the Romans from Judea

b. A group that believed that Jesus was the Messiah

c. Followers of a new mystery religion

d. A group that felt Christ’s message applied only to Jews

A Zealot is a person who is fanatical and uncompromising in pursuit of their religions, political, or other ideals.
A Zealot is also a member of an ancient Jewish sect aiming at a world Jewish theocracy and resisting Romans until AD 70.
So therefore your answer would be A.
